Location: Bristol

Employment Type: Fixed Term Contract

About the job:

  • Lead all core financial operations including AP, AR and credit control.
  • Hands-on support with some of the operational processes, particularly AR and credit control.
  • Re-organisation of activity across team members to streamline and standardise for growth.
  • Ensure compliance with tax and regulatory requirements.
  • Maintain and enhance strong financial controls, policies, and governance frameworks.
  • Drive process improvement, automation, and finance systems optimisation.
  • Develop and lead a high-performing finance operations team.
  • Foster a culture of collaboration and support in a time of change for the finance function.
  • Support financial reporting team with preparation of short and medium term cashflow forecasts.

About You:

  • Professionally qualified (or equivalent experience), with experience in a growing or multi-entity environment.
  • Proven experience leading Finance Operations (AP, AR and Credit Control teams - c.10+ people), driving performance and team development.
  • Strong knowledge of financial controls, governance and UK regulatory compliance.
  • Hands-on operational capability, able to step into processes and resolve issues quickly.
  • Track record of improving processes, standardisation and automation with measurable impact (e.g. cash collection, efficiency).
  • Experience leading teams through change, including restructures, system improvements or integrations.
  • Commercially aware, with a focus on cashflow, working capital and stakeholder collaboration.
  • M&A integration experience beneficial.

This is a hybrid role, requiring 3 days working on-site from our offices in central Bristol.
